Find the slope of the line that passes through the points (0,-11) and (8,-8).
Korolek [52]

To find the slope of a line, we can use the following formula:

\displaystyle \large{m =  \frac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 - x_1} }

m-term stands for slope or gradient. The formula is useful whenever you want to find a slope of two points.

Let these be the following:

\displaystyle \large{(x_1,y_1) = (0, - 11)} \\  \displaystyle \large{(x_2,y_2) = (8, - 8)}

Substitute the points in formula:

\displaystyle \large{m =  \frac{ - 8 -( - 11)}{ 8 - 0} }

Negative multiply negative always come out as positive.

\displaystyle \large{m =  \frac{ - 8  +  11}{ 8 - 0} } \\  \displaystyle \large{m =  \frac{ 3}{ 8 } } \\

Since m stands for slope, we can say that:

\displaystyle  \large \boxed{ \tt{slope  =  \frac{3}{8} }}

2.) Determine the sale price to the nearest cent<br> $39.00 jeans<br> 40% off
Sonbull [250]
Ok ok so I saw that someone else had given you an answer but I thought it might be best if you got an explanation to go with it.

Basically to know what your final price is you need to know what percentages represent.
Since they are simply parts of a whole (because you know 100% of something is a whole) we can look them as fractions like 40/100 in this case.

Then we can multiply 39.00 by 40/100 or 0.40 in decimal form and get 15.60.

It’’s important to remember that this 15.60 is just what 40%of 39 is so we still need to subtract it from our total to get the sales price.

39-15.60=23.40

So $23.40 is the sales price
